- Visit the CMS Helpdesk Web site.
- Click the Submit a Ticket button.

- Choose the required ticket type from the list presented.

- Each ticket type contains a unique form that collects the required information, so you must select the correct category for your ticket.
- Client Data Change/Removal—This must be used for any request to change or remove client data.
- New Starter Request—This is used for any new staff who require an account. A manager or team leader should complete this request.
- Leaver Notification—To advise of any staff leaving the organisation, these can be completed ahead of time and held until required.
- Access Change - this requests a change in any staff member's access to any of the CMS.
- CarePath, Halo, Daisy, or In-Form problems—These tickets are for system issues that do not require changing or removing client data.
- Reporting Request - If you require a specific report to be created for your CMS.
- Subject Access Request - for any SAR request from any client.
- Data Protection Query - For any queries you require an answer to, excluding SARs.
- You will then be presented with a form to complete. Please complete all the details required.
Important: The NAME and EMAIL fields at the top of the form should always be YOUR name and email, even when raising a ticket to change someone else's account, as this shows who raised the request. - Click the Submit Ticket button to log the ticket on the helpdesk. You will receive an email confirming this and providing a unique reference code for your ticket.
